body {background-color: #FFFFFF; margin-top: 0px; margin-left: 0px; margin-right: 0px;}
p {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; font-weight: normal; margin: 10,0,0,0;}
h1 {font-family: Arial, Helvetica, sans-serif; font-size: 12pt; font-weight: bold;}
h2 {font-family: Arial, Helvetica, sans-serif; font-size: 11pt; font-weight: bold;}
td {font-family: Arial, Helvetica, sans-serif; font-size: 10pt; font-weight: normal;}
th {font-family: Arial, Helvetica, sans-serif; background-color: #d8d8d8; font-weight: 600; font-size: 10pt;}

.note {font-weight: 600; font-size: 9pt; font-family: Arial; color: red;}
.note2 {font-weight: 600; font-size: 12pt; font-family: Arial; color: red;}
.shopcart {font-weight: 600; font-size: 10pt; font-family: Arial; color: #ffffff;}
.menubox {background-color: #8E1313; color: #ffffff;}
.menuarea1 {background-color: #234571; color: #ffffff;}
.menuarea2 {background-color: #2E5B96; color: #ffffff;}
.boxcenter {background-color: #e4e4e4; color: #0D038B;}
.swatches {postion: absolute; top: 50px; left: 5px;}
.topinfo {font-weight: 600; font-size: 9pt; font-family: Arial; color: #ffffff;}
.stylebutton { font-face:arial;font-size:11px;font-weight:600;background-color:#E49A0D;border-color:#F3D396;}
.flattxtbox {font-face: arial; font-size: 11px; font-weight: 400; width: 170px; border:0px; background-color: #e4e4e4;}
.textbox{border:1px solid #000000;}

a.topmenu:active    {font-family:  "Times New Roman", Times, serif; font-size: 10pt; font-weight: 600; text-decoration: none; color: #3E3E3E}
a.topmenu:link      {font-family:  "Times New Roman", Times, serif; font-size: 10pt; font-weight: 600; text-decoration: none; color: #3E3E3E}
a.topmenu:visited   {font-family:  "Times New Roman", Times, serif; font-size: 10pt; font-weight: 600; text-decoration: none; color: #3E3E3E}
a.topmenu:hover   {font-family:  "Times New Roman", Times, serif; font-size: 10pt; font-weight: 600; text-decoration: none; color: #000000}
a.shoplink:link {font-family:  "Times New Roman", Times, serif; font-size: 10pt; font-weight: normal; text-decoration: none; color: #0D038B; }
a.shoplink:visited {font-family:  "Times New Roman", Times, serif; font-size: 10pt; font-weight: normal; text-decoration: none; color: #0D038B; }
a.shoplink:active {font-family:  "Times New Roman", Times, serif; font-size: 10pt; font-weight: normal; text-decoration: none; color: #8E1313; }
a.shoplink:hover {font-family:  "Times New Roman", Times, serif; font-size: 10pt; font-weight: normal; text-decoration: none; color: #8E1313; }
a.extras:link {font-family:  "Times New Roman", Times, serif; font-size: 9pt; font-weight: normal; text-decoration: none; color: #0D038B; }
a.extras:visited {font-family:  "Times New Roman", Times, serif; font-size: 9pt; font-weight: normal; text-decoration: none; color: #0D038B; }
a.extras:active {font-family:  "Times New Roman", Times, serif; font-size: 9pt; font-weight: normal; text-decoration: none; color: #8E1313; }
a.extras:hover {font-family:  "Times New Roman", Times, serif; font-size: 9pt; font-weight: normal; text-decoration: none; color: #8E1313; }

td.total {background-color: #efefef; font-size: 11pt; font-weight: 600; vertical-align : top; border: none; }
td.evenrow {background-color: #ffffcc; vertical-align : middle; border: none;  font-size: 10pt;}
td.oddrow {background-color: #eeefd1; vertical-align : middle; border: none;  font-size: 10pt;}

a:active    { text-decoration: underline; color: #000080}
a:link      { text-decoration: underline; color: #000080}
a:visited   { text-decoration: underline; color: #000080}
a:hover   { text-decoration: underline; color: #3333ff}

hr { color : #000031; }
td.sizes {background-color: #d3d3d3; font-size:9px; font-weight: center;}
th.sizes {background-color: #800000; font-size:11px; font-weight: 600; color: #f0fff0;}